From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received-SPF: Pass (sender SPF authorized) identity=mailfrom; client-ip=134.134.136.24; helo=mga09.intel.com; envelope-from=jiewen.yao@intel.com; receiver=edk2-devel@lists.01.org Received: from mga09.intel.com (mga09.intel.com [134.134.136.24]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by ml01.01.org (Postfix) with ESMTPS id 2CCC02116527B for ; Fri, 9 Nov 2018 15:11:49 -0800 (PST) X-Amp-Result: SKIPPED(no attachment in message) X-Amp-File-Uploaded: False Received: from orsmga001.jf.intel.com ([10.7.209.18]) by orsmga102.jf.intel.com with ESMTP/TLS/DHE-RSA-AES256-GCM-SHA384; 09 Nov 2018 15:11:48 -0800 X-ExtLoop1: 1 X-IronPort-AV: E=Sophos;i="5.54,485,1534834800"; d="scan'208,217";a="106994287" Received: from fmsmsx104.amr.corp.intel.com ([10.18.124.202]) by orsmga001.jf.intel.com with ESMTP; 09 Nov 2018 15:11:48 -0800 Received: from shsmsx151.ccr.corp.intel.com (10.239.6.50) by fmsmsx104.amr.corp.intel.com (10.18.124.202) with Microsoft SMTP Server (TLS) id 14.3.408.0; Fri, 9 Nov 2018 15:11:47 -0800 Received: from shsmsx102.ccr.corp.intel.com ([169.254.2.84]) by SHSMSX151.ccr.corp.intel.com ([169.254.3.199]) with mapi id 14.03.0415.000; Sat, 10 Nov 2018 07:11:45 +0800 From: "Yao, Jiewen" To: "Cohen, Eugene" , "edk2-devel@lists.01.org" , "Zhang, Chao B" CC: "Bin, Sung-Uk (???)" , "Chae, Matthew" Thread-Topic: [RFC] TPM non-MMIO Access Thread-Index: AdR4eHIvXr9RSadIS3utDDz6q0OUJgABNhiw Date: Fri, 9 Nov 2018 23:11:44 +0000 Message-ID: <74D8A39837DF1E4DA445A8C0B3885C503F3DF98C@shsmsx102.ccr.corp.intel.com> References: In-Reply-To: Accept-Language: zh-CN, en-US X-MS-Has-Attach: X-MS-TNEF-Correlator: x-titus-metadata-40: eyJDYXRlZ29yeUxhYmVscyI6IiIsIk1ldGFkYXRhIjp7Im5zIjoiaHR0cDpcL1wvd3d3LnRpdHVzLmNvbVwvbnNcL0ludGVsMyIsImlkIjoiOWY2ZGMwNmItZDY2OS00YjE2LWExNWEtMjBhNzFmYzdiNjYxIiwicHJvcHMiOlt7Im4iOiJDVFBDbGFzc2lmaWNhdGlvbiIsInZhbHMiOlt7InZhbHVlIjoiQ1RQX05UIn1dfV19LCJTdWJqZWN0TGFiZWxzIjpbXSwiVE1DVmVyc2lvbiI6IjE3LjEwLjE4MDQuNDkiLCJUcnVzdGVkTGFiZWxIYXNoIjoiTGhIWnhqTTNOclRIK0xhanRkQjI1SE0xZXByQlRYZExIVmRwQ2NxajhvNEg0WFczaXZzVXZQM25JcmFDOVwvVkYifQ== x-ctpclassification: CTP_NT dlp-product: dlpe-windows dlp-version: 11.0.400.15 dlp-reaction: no-action x-originating-ip: [10.239.127.40] MIME-Version: 1.0 X-Content-Filtered-By: Mailman/MimeDel 2.1.29 Subject: Re: [RFC] TPM non-MMIO Access X-BeenThere: edk2-devel@lists.01.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: EDK II Development List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 09 Nov 2018 23:11:49 -0000 Content-Language: en-US Content-Type: text/plain; charset="ks_c_5601-1987" Content-Transfer-Encoding: base64 SGkgRXVnZW5lDQpDb21wbGV0ZSBhZ3JlZS4NCg0KDQoxKSAgICAgIHBsZWFzZSBpZ25vcmUgVHBt Q29tbUxpYi4gSXQgaXMgZGVwcmVjYXRlZC4gOikNCg0KDQoyKSAgICAgIHdlIGRpZCBub3RpY2Ug dGhlcmUgaXMgbm9uLU1NSU8gVFBNIGRldmljZSBiZWZvcmUgYW5kIGFic3RyYWN0IHRoZSBkZXZp Y2UgYWNjZXNzIHZpYSBUcG0yRGV2aWNlTGliIGFuZCBUcG0xMkRldmljZUxpYiBsaWJyYXJ5IGNs YXNzLiBUaGUgVHBtMkRldmljZUxpYkRUcG0gYW5kIFRwbTEyRGV2aWNlTGliRFRwbSBhcmUgdGhl IGxpYnJhcnkgaW5zdGFuY2UgZm9yIE1NSU8gVElTIGFjY2Vzcy4NCg0KV2UgZG8gaGF2ZSBvdGhl ciBpbnN0YW5jZSBzdWNoIGFzIFF1YXJrUGxhdGZvcm1Qa2dcTGlicmFyeVxUcG0xMkRldmljZUxp YkF0bWVsSTJjIG9yIFF1YXJrUGxhdGZvcm1Qa2dcTGlicmFyeVxUcG0xMkRldmljZUxpYkluZmlu ZW9uSTJjLg0KDQoNCjMpICAgICAgVGNnMkNvbmZpZyBpcyBhbHNvIGEgVFBNIGRldmljZSBvcmll bnRlZCBkcml2ZXIuIEl0IGlzIG9wdGlvbmFsLg0KWW91IG1heSB3YW50IHRvIHRha2UgYSBsb29r IGF0IFF1YXJrUGxhdGZvcm1Qa2dcUXVhcmsuZHNjIHRvIHNlZSBkaWZmZXJlbnQgVFBNIGRldmlj ZSBpcyBjaG9zZW4uDQoNCiAgIw0KICAjIFRQTSAxLjIgSGFyZHdhcmUuICBPcHRpb25zIGFyZSBb Tk9ORSwgTFBDLCBBVE1FTF9JMkMsIElORklORU9OX0kyQ10NCiAgIw0KICBERUZJTkUgVFBNXzEy X0hBUkRXQVJFICAgICAgPSBOT05FDQoNClRoYW5rIHlvdQ0KWWFvIEppZXdlbg0KDQpGcm9tOiBD b2hlbiwgRXVnZW5lIFttYWlsdG86ZXVnZW5lQGhwLmNvbV0NClNlbnQ6IFNhdHVyZGF5LCBOb3Zl bWJlciAxMCwgMjAxOCA2OjM4IEFNDQpUbzogZWRrMi1kZXZlbEBsaXN0cy4wMS5vcmc7IFpoYW5n LCBDaGFvIEIgPGNoYW8uYi56aGFuZ0BpbnRlbC5jb20+OyBZYW8sIEppZXdlbiA8amlld2VuLnlh b0BpbnRlbC5jb20+DQpDYzogQmluLCBTdW5nLVVrICi687y6v+0pIDxzdW5ndWstYmluQGhwLmNv bT47IENoYWUsIE1hdHRoZXcgPG1hdHRoZXcuY2hhZUBocC5jb20+DQpTdWJqZWN0OiBbUkZDXSBU UE0gbm9uLU1NSU8gQWNjZXNzDQoNCkRlYXIgU2VjdXJpdHlQa2cgbWFpbnRhaW5lcnMsDQoNCldl IGFyZSB0cnlpbmcgdG8gdXNlIHRoZSBTZWN1cml0eVBrZyBUUE0gc3VwcG9ydCAoVGNnMkNvbmZp ZywgVHBtMkRldmljZUxpYkRUcG0sIGV0YykgYW5kIHNlZSB0aGF0IGFjY2VzcyB0byB0aGUgVFBN IGFyZSB1c2luZyB0aGUgTU1JTyByb3V0aW5lcyBzdWNoIGFzIE1taW9SZWFkOCgpLg0KDQpOb3Qg YWxsIHBsYXRmb3JtcyBzdXBwb3J0IG1lbW9yeS1tYXBwZWQgYWNjZXNzIHRvIHRoZSBUUE0gc28g d2Ugd291bGQgbGlrZSB0byBwcm9wb3NlIHRoYXQgd2UgY3JlYXRlIGEgbGlicmFyeSB0byBhYnN0 cmFjdCB0aGUgVFBNIGFjY2VzcywgY2FsbGVkIHRoZSBUcG1Jb0xpYi4gIE9uZSBpbnN0YW5jZSBv ZiB0aGUgbGlicmFyeSB3b3VsZCBwcm92aWRlIHRoZSBNbWlvIChUcG1Jb0xpYk1taW8pIG1ldGhv ZCBidXQgb3RoZXJzIGNhbiB1c2UgcHJvdG9jb2xzIGxpa2UgU1BJIChUcG1Jb0xpYlNwaSkuDQoN CkJlZm9yZSBzdGFydGluZyB0aGlzIHdvcmsgSSB3YW50ZWQgdG8gY2hlY2sgaWYgeW91IGFncmVl IHdpdGggdGhlIGFwcHJvYWNoIG9mIHJlcGxhY2luZyB0aGUgTW1pbyBjYWxscyB3aXRoIG5ldyBU cG1Jb0xpYiBvbmVzLiAgV2UgY2FuIHVwc3RyZWFtIHRoZSBsaWJyYXJ5IGhlYWRlciBhbmQgbW1p byBsaWJyYXJ5IGluc3RhbmNlIChvciB5b3UgY291bGQgZG8gdGhlIHdvcmsgaWYgeW91IHRoaW5r IGl0IHdvdWxkIGJlIGVhc2llciBmb3IgeW91KS4NCg0KSSBjb3VudGVkIHVwIHRoZSBudW1iZXIg b2YgaW5zdGFuY2VzIG9mIHVuaXF1ZSBNTUlPIGNhbGxzIGluIHRoZSBUUE0gbGlicmFyaWVzIGFu ZCBnb3QNCg0KTGlicmFyeS9UcG1Db21tTGliL1Rpc1BjLmM6Nw0KTGlicmFyeS9UcG0yRGV2aWNl TGliRFRwbS9UcG0yVGlzLmM6MTMNCkxpYnJhcnkvVHBtMkRldmljZUxpYkRUcG0vVHBtMlB0cC5j OjI5DQpMaWJyYXJ5L1RwbTEyRGV2aWNlTGliRFRwbS9UcG0xMlRpcy5jOjE2DQoNClBsZWFzZSBs ZXQgbWUga25vdyBpZiB0aGlzIHdvcmtzIGZvciB5b3UgYW5kIGhvdyB5b3UnZCBsaWtlIHRvIHN0 cnVjdHVyZSB0aGUgY2hhbmdlLg0KDQpUaGFua3MsDQoNCkV1Z2VuZQ0KDQoNCg0KDQo=